The Situation

A devastating 6.0-magnitude earthquake has struck Afghanistan’s eastern Nangarhar and Kunar provinces, killing over 800 people, injuring more than 2,000, and leaving thousands homeless. Entire villages have been flattened, homes built from mud and stone have collapsed, and survivors are now trapped without food, water, or shelter. Landslides block roads, rescue teams are overwhelmed, and aftershocks continue to shake the region.

This tragedy comes at a time when communities in Afghanistan are already struggling with poverty, food insecurity, and limited access to health services. Winter is approaching, and families who have lost everything face even greater danger in the coming weeks.

There is an urgent need for ready-to-eat meals, family food packs, tents, and warm clothing at the moment.
